矿热炉无水冷骨架矮烟罩的设计与研究

DESIGN AND RESEARCH ON A LOW HOOD WITHOUT WATER-COOLING FRAMEWORK AT SUBMERGED-ARC FURNACE

【摘要】 针对矿热炉矮烟罩水冷骨架普遍存在的破损漏水等问题,提出了取消矮烟罩水冷骨架的设计思路。通过重 心计算和静力分析得出:取消骨架后的炉盖在结构上是安全可行的。对矮烟罩内烟气和料面对炉盖的传热状况和通 过炉盖的热传导情况进行了热工分析和计算,由此得到了保证矮烟罩设备正常运行的各项基本参数。据此设计出的 矮烟罩在实际生产中得到了应用,效果良好,漏水等现象得到基本解决,为企业创造了经济价值。

【Abstract】 Aimed to the dilapidation and leak of water-cooling framework which were existed in many low hoods of submerged-arc furnaces in China, a new design that a low hood without water-cooling framework was put forward. Through calculation of barycenter and analyses on mechanics, we could make sure that the structure of cover is feasible and safe. A lot of work and calculation on heat transfer from smoke gas and material surface to the cover has been done to find every basic parameters which could assure normal run of a low hood. By using this method, this kind of low hood has been schemed out and put into practice. It works well. We can find that the problem of leak has been solved; it also makes benefit to the enterprises.
